Blue Water Recruitment are recruiting on behalf of a reputable and growing main contractor seeking an experienced Site Manager to oversee the successful delivery of refurbishment and fit-out projects within the education sector.

This is an excellent opportunity to join a contractor with a strong reputation for delivering high-quality projects across schools, colleges, and educational facilities.

Projects typically include classroom refurbishments, extensions, internal remodelling, roofing, M&E upgrades, and external improvement works, with values ranging from £500k to £10m.

Many projects will be carried out within live school environments, making careful planning, communication, and a proactive approach to health and safety essential.

The Role -

Reporting to the Project Manager, you will be responsible for the day-to-day management of site operations, ensuring projects are delivered safely, on programme, within budget, and to the highest quality standards.

You'll coordinate subcontractors, manage site logistics, maintain excellent client relationships, and ensure minimal disruption to staff, students, and the wider public.
